Chapter 6 - Chemical Composition - Exercises - Problems - Page 197: 21

Answer

a) $3.32\times10^{23} atoms Ne$ b) $5.40 moles Ar$ c) $1.07\times10^{24} atoms Xe$ d) $1.79\times10^{-4} moles He$

Work Step by Step

Using Avagadro's Number, we can simply convert between atoms and moles as shown below: a) $0.552 moles Ne\times\frac{6.023\times10^{23} atoms}{1 mole} = 3.32\times10^{23} atoms Ne$ b) $3.25\times10^{24} atoms Ar \times\frac{1 mole}{6.023\times10^{23} atoms} = 5.40 moles Ar$ c) $1.78moles Xe\times\frac{6.023\times10^{23} atoms}{1 mole} = 1.07\times10^{24} atoms Xe$ d) $1.08\times10^{20} atoms He \times\frac{1 mole}{6.023\times10^{23} atoms} = 1.79\times10^{-4} moles He$
